Immigration Concerns Prompt Bad Bunny to Skip US Concert Dates
Reggaeton superstar Benito Antonio Martínez Ocasio, known professionally as Bad Bunny, has canceled several US concert dates, citing concerns over the increasingly restrictive immigration policies affecting his fans. The move has sparked a significant debate about the impact of immigration laws on the entertainment industry and the artist's commitment to his fanbase.
The cancellations, impacting shows in Arizona and Texas, were announced via Bad Bunny's social media accounts, a move that immediately sent shockwaves through his dedicated following. The statement, while brief, clearly expressed the artist's deep concern for the accessibility of his concerts to all his fans, regardless of immigration status. He alluded to the difficulties faced by many of his fans in obtaining necessary documentation for travel and attendance.
